Tenneco is a $5.9 billion global manufacturing company with headquarters in Lake Forest, Illinois and approximately 21,000 employees worldwide. Tenneco is one of the world’s largest designers, manufacturers and marketers of emission control and ride control products and systems for the automotive original equipment market and the aftermarket. NEW YORK (MarketWatch) -- With more than a month to go until 2009 ends, companies have already sold more debt this year than in any previous year, analysts at Bank of America Merrill Lynch said in a report released Friday. Investment-grade supply has matched the previous annual record of $960 billion in 2007 as credit markets have thawed, investors have become more comfortable returning to riskier...

Pinnacle Foods is buying Birds Eye Foods, Inc., the U.S.' biggest frozen vegetable company. The purchase price is $1.3 billion. Pinnacle also owns Duncan Hines and Swanson. The transaction should close by the first quarter of next year, Pinnacle said today in a statement.
